◭ TypeScript in React is often used for defining Component's Props types, and alternatively, PropTypes can be used. Although they have similar purposes--type-checking--they work in different ways and are beneficial in their own ways. In this talk, I would share the differences between these tools and their relevance to React applications. In addition, I'll share simpler ways of combining both in applications.
